At Abacus Therapies, we are dedicated to making a real impact in the lives of children with developmental differencesand to supporting the professionals who help us make that difference. Were seeking a Lead Registered Behavior Technician (RBT) who is passionate about ABA, eager to take on leadership opportunities, and ready to advance toward BCBA certification.
Responsibilities
~1 min read- →Provide high-quality 1:1 ABA therapy in home, school, and center-based setting
- →Mentor and support RBTs, modeling best practices and assisting with training/supervision
- →Collaborate closely with BCBAs on treatment planning, assessments, and parent training
- →Assist with client programming, data analysis, and material development
- →Lead small group activities and provide session coverage when needed
- →Maintain professionalism, teamwork, and strong communication with families and staff

If you are pursuing your Masters in ABA, Abacus is one of the most supportive places to complete your fieldwork:
- Concentrated fieldwork hours path finish your supervision hours quicker alongside your degree
- Weekly 1:1 and bi-weekly group supervision.
- Guaranteed 30+ unrestricted hours per month (curriculum, parent training, assessments, etc.)
- No charge for unrestricted hours
- Paid exam prep, study materials, and exam fees covered
